E3 4GG is a residential postcode in Tower Hamlets. It was first introduced in August 2011.
The most common council tax band is D.
Residential buildings are typically terraced (including end-terrace) and sem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£109,018 to £746,386 with an average of £462,823.
Residential buildings were typically constructed from 2007 onwards.
67% of residential property sales since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is C.
E3 4GG is in the London trav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Tower Hamlets Primary Care Trust.
E3 4GG is approximately 11m (36ft) above sea level.
